Silver Drops from Heaven...


“Bachpan ke who ameeri ke din, Jab pani mein apne bhi jahaaz taira karte the”

Bachpan, the phase of life with total carefree attitude, can never be forgotten, especially those drenched in the drops of rain.
Though every season has its own memories to cherish but rainy season is always the most memorable time.
When we were kids, rain used to bring a new excitement in life. Getting wet in the first rain of the season, dancing with no music, at times with parents’ permission – sometimes without, it was much more pleasurable than taking a bath in your private Jacuzzi.
Floating the self-made paper boat and getting it into a race, cheering aloud for each other, without caring for winning or losing.
Enjoying a sudden school holiday on the name of “Rainy Day,” especially when you were ready to leave for school. The happiness enjoyed during this one day holiday is far better than any overseas vacation.
Not only in childhood, rains have made a special corner of memories during our adolescence as well. We would still remember the first romantic rain date with our sweet heart. Completely drenched clothes, water dripping from hair and the sheer naughtiness in eyes, no other looks can be more seducing than this. Eating from only one roasted corn, holding hands & adoring the togetherness and wishing that this moment should never come to an end.
Despite knowing deep in the heart the fear to face the family, who would ask why didn’t you used the umbrella which you were carrying, going all out and enjoying this moment as if it is the last rain of the season. Preparing the answers to the questions which parents may put up and showing a cute smile on our face after lot of attempts to hide it.
Even now, we eagerly wait for this momentous season, when the smell of the wet soil rejuvenates us better than some session in a spa.
Our all-time favourite “Besan ke Pakore with Adrakki Chai” at home can easily replace our fine-dine restaurants any time.
A long drive to nowhere with spouse or family, with ghazals or romantic music, is going to stay in our memories for ever, thanks to this exceptional shower.
Even at work, we always try to wind up early and leave for home to enjoy and relive our good old memories.
Earlier or now, rain has always made our lovely moments memorable.
I know few of us might not like this season, but since most of us really do, let me end this with few lines by Langston Hughes:
“Let the rain kiss you,
Let the rain beat your head with silver liquid drops,
Let the rain sing you a lullaby”
